About Rodrigo Fasce

Rodrigo Fasce is a scholar working on Modeling and Simulation, Infectious Diseases and Epidemiology, having authored 34 papers that have together received 906 indexed citations. Recurring topics across this work include Influenza Virus Research Studies (16 papers), Respiratory viral infections research (15 papers) and SARS-CoV-2 and COVID-19 Research (10 papers). The work is most often cited by research in Infectious Diseases (498 citations), Modeling and Simulation (94 citations) and Epidemiology (577 citations). Rodrigo Fasce has collaborated with scholars based in Chile, United States and Brazil. Frequent co-authors include Jorge Fernández, Soledad Ulloa, Bárbara Parra, Jaime Lagos, Javier Tognarelli, Judith Mora, Carolina Aguayo, Patricia Bustos, Winston Andrade and Clarisse Martins Machado. Their work appears in journals such as PLoS ONE, Clinical Infectious Diseases and Journal of Virology.
